Balmain Junior Rugby League have finalised their SG Ball and Harold Matthews squads for their respective matches this weekend.

The teams will play their first match of the season on Saturday, February 15 against North Sydney at TG Milner Oval. Harold Matthews will kick-off at 12:00pm followed by SG Ball at 1:30pm.
